Ms. Anne Coglianese, Chief Resilience Officer, presented on Resiliency and the Compound Flood Model, covering the Office of Resilience's compound flood modeling work, land development regulations, and continuing and new initiatives contributing to the City's resiliency.

Transportation, Energy & Utilities Committee · 2026-04-21 · agenda_item

The City of Jacksonville's Office of Resilience is working with the Planning Department on proposed legislation to update land development regulations. This legislation aims to create incentives for developers to build at greater heights and higher densities in specific locations. The goal is to improve the city's resilience to flooding and other environmental challenges. This initiative is currently under review. The proposed changes could lead to future site development, requiring services such as site clearing and grading, underground utility work, and construction of new structures.
